## Alert: Migration Lock Contention — Strata Pipeline

During last night's zero-downtime schema migration on the Orvello orders database, the expand phase acquired a metadata lock for 41 seconds, briefly queuing writes beyond our stated threshold. No data loss occurred, and the contract phase completed cleanly. Root cause appears to be an index build not using the concurrent path. Please review before the weekly sync; the full timeline, lock traces, and proposed guardrails are on the internal page below.

wiki page, kawef-fahop: https://vault.novacsys.local/browse

BRK-887: Checkout load test fails past 1,500 concurrent carts. Velmora gateway stub exhausts connection pool; retries amplify load. Fix: raise pool ceiling, add jitter to retry backoff, cap at three attempts. Verified locally against the Tarnow staging mirror. Future maintainers: rerun scenario pack C after any pool config change. Tested build follows.

build token for tawif-bahip: htk31_68bba16e1afabfef4ecc69408c06f16

Leadership Review Briefing — Reseller Programme

Branch managers should note that the Ashfell Partner Programme enters pilot next quarter. Twelve resellers across the Dunmere region will carry the Lornix product line under tiered margins. Onboarding, certification, and stock allocation are detailed in the annex. The confidential commercial context follows below.

confidential, bawig-bafog: Only 30 of the 496 pilot accounts renewed Lammir, so a churn review is set for May 8. Kelionax Systems is in early talks to buy Noririx Foods for about $76.9 million.

Handover — GPU memory profiler (Vramscope)

To: Release mgmt, from Deyan → Priya.

Vramscope 2.4 ships with the Corvex runtime. Sampling daemon runs on every training node; overhead ~1.2%. Known issue: allocator snapshots stall on the Keldram cluster if fragmentation exceeds 60% — workaround is flag --coarse-bins. Dashboards live in the Lanternport Grafana clone. Alerts route to the perf channel. Archive of raw traces rotates weekly. Vault access for the trace archive needs the recovery passphrase, appended below.

strongbox words: druath-quenael